Crowquill:

On classic cabs that are set up to be ambidextrous (most), I ALWAYS use my right hand for the directional controls. I think it's interesting that most Atari control panels were either ambidextrous or forced you to use your right hand for controls.

This holds true even for the 2600 joysticks. I remember an article in "Atari Age" magazine on how to wire your joystick to be "left-handed". Intellivision, Colecovision, and even 7800 had ambidextrous controllers though.

On the other hand, pretty much every other manufacturer made their control panels "left-handed." It became the standard and my MAME cab reflects that.
